    “Book Descriptions: Sherlock Holmes has determined that there is a diabolical mastermind behind the criminal activities in London. It's Professor Moriarty. The two men of genius pursue each other towards a final showdown.

    'The Final Problem' is a short story by Arthur Conan Doyle, featuring his detective character Sherlock Holmes. It was first published in 'Strand Magazine' in December 1893. It appears in book form as part of the collection 'The Memoirs of Sherlock Holmes.' Conan Doyle later ranked "The Final Problem" fourth on his personal list of the twelve best Holmes stories.”
